Globe iconLogin iconRecap iconSearch iconTickets icon

David Ross Serenades Teammates During BP

Multitalented and awesome.

David Ross was caught on camera giving a pre-game performance of "Better Than I Ought to Be" by the Randy Rogers Band. He followed up the tune by suggesting what might be the best invention of all time: a guitar with a microphone mounted on the end.

Rossy ought to take this show on the road. Or at least over to Intentional Talk.